In the trial of Omar Mamedov court rejected the defense motion
Today the Baku Court of Grave Crimes chaired by Eldar Mikailov continued the trial of a Facebook activist Omar Mamedov.
During the meeting, Mamedov’s lawyer Khalid Bagirov petitioned for the admission of Mamedov’s correspondence with his parents before his arrest to the criminal case.
This correspondence confirms that Mamedov’s prosecution was politically motivated.
Mamedov studied in Turkish Cyprus, and during this period the young man's father was summoned to the General Directorate for Combating Organized Crime Ministry of Internal Affairs in connection with the activities of his son on Facebook. Mamedov’s father was warned that on return his son may be arrested.
And so it happened. On January 20 Mamedov was back on vacation, and on January 24 he was arrested on charges of drug trafficking.
However, the court rejected the defense motion.
The next hearing is scheduled for June 13.
* 19-year-old Omar Mamedov is the leader of the youth movement Akhyn (Current) and member of the Civil Solidarity Party. After his arrest, he was back in the NIDA movement.
Mamedov was active in social networks on the Internet and, in particular, was one of the administrators of the page Lists of AzTV on Facebook (https://www.facebook.com/pazaztv?fref=ts), which housed cartoons, collages and comments ridiculing vices of the authorities. -1606B -
